#11333e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#11333e is composed of 6.7% red, 20% green and 24.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.6% cyan, 17.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 75.7% black. It has a hue angle of 194.7 degrees, a saturation of 57% and a lightness of 15.5%. #11333e color hex could be obtained by blending #22667c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

#11333e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#11333e has RGB values of R:17, G:51, B:62 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0.18, Y:0, K:0.76. Its decimal value is 1127230.

Shades and Tints of #11333e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f0f8fb is the lightest one.
